We stayed one night in this hotel, we were given the last room that was available - the staff were very friendly & helpful, our room (number 6) was clean & comfortable with two double beds, nice modern decor, t.v & ensuite shower. There wasn't any view from the window's - but then we didn't book this hotel looking for a view!! Breakfast was very nice, freshly prepared with a good selection to choose from.
Our only gripe was the price at the bar - almost £12 for three gin & tonics, so we went to the pub down the road.
